How to Register
1

Purchase the exam at training.linuxfoundation.org

2

You'll receive access to killer.sh simulator (2 sessions)

3

Schedule your exam through the portal

4

Exam is online proctored via PSI

What to Bring on Exam Day
  • Government-issued photo ID
  • Chrome or Chromium browser with PSI Secure Browser extension
  • Stable internet, webcam, microphone
  • Clean desk — no notes, books, or second monitors
